How To Fix MD114 - Planning scenario & has not been released


MD114 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: MD - Material Requirements Planning (MRP)

  • Message number: 114

  • Message text: Planning scenario & has not been released

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    You can only create planning file entries for long-term planning if
    the planning scenario is released.
    If you want to create planning file entries for a material, then the
    planning scenario, that is allocated to the plant in which the material
    master record of the material exists, is released.

    System Response

    The planning scenario contains the control data for long-term planning.
    Only once this control data has been released can you start long-term
    planning. Then you can either create planning file entries at the same
    time as the release, automatically, or, if necessary, you can create
    planning file entries manually for the materials whose master records
    exist in the allocated plants.

    How to fix this error?

    Release the planning scenario.
